Now, my Selfridges advent calendar, it is very expensive and it is definitely the most expensive advent ever! But this was a gift from my parents, I know I am very lucky and I wanted to share my thoughts on the products I received in the days 1 to 8 of the calendar. 
The first product I received was a sample of the gorgeous, and expensive, Viktor and Rolf Flowerbomb perfume. I have been looking to buy this perfume for a while now, as whenever I go to duty free I see mini sets of this fragrance although it is really expensive. The sample bottle is just adorable (I'm a sucker for miniature perfume bottles) and the fragrance is so nice - it smells quite sweet, floral and musky too. Maybe it is just me bit I can smell a bit of chocolate in there too! The scent is divine and I recommend that you give it a sniff when you are in a store that stocks this perfume. The second product I received is the Kiehls Ultimate Strength Hand Salve. This hand cream is just gorgeous, it has a very smooth texture, it applies so nicely/easily and it leaves my hands feeling so hydrated, velvety smooth and comfortable. The third item in the advent calendar is the Lancome Renergie Multi-Lift Anti-Wrinkle Cream and as I am only 20 I don't really need this yet but it looks quite expensive. 
 The fourth item is the Lancome Eau Micellaire Water. I am very happy to try any micellar water as they are fantastic makeup removers and I cannot wait to try this product - I haven't yet as I already have the second bottle of my Vichy Micellar solution on the go at the moment. Next I received a sample of the Shu Uemura Skin Purifier Cleansing Oil. I haven't tried a cleansing oil before (although I have a couple of samples) and I am excited to try this one as Shu Uemura make the best cleansing oils apparently. The sixth item I received is a sample of a fragrance I have been wanting to try since it was released, it is Diesel Loverdose perfume. Firstly, the bottle is divine, it looks so gorgeous and the perfume is so nice too. It smells like licorice, musky notes and it smells a bit like Illamasqua Freak. I do really like this fragrance but I don't think I will buy the full size. 
The seventh item I received was the new Lancome fragrance - Lancome La vie est belle. The bottle is adorable and so pretty and the fragrance smells really nice in the bottle but not as nice on the skin. On the skin this perfume smells floral but musky and it has a hint of sweetness - it is really generic though, in my opinion. The last item in the post, is the Kiehls Ultra Facial cream which I haven't tried yet but it looks great and it is a good sized a sample.
